Across industries, storage needs are being reshaped by several key trends:
Hybrid and remote work models are reducing the need for permanent office space while increasing demand for flexible storage for shared workstations, records, and equipment.
Warehouses and distribution centers must handle seasonal spikes, supply chain disruptions, and e-commerce growth, all of which require adaptable storage capacity.
Industries like healthcare, government, and education must frequently adjust storage for records, supplies, and equipment to meet evolving standards.
With rising property costs, organizations are under pressure to maximize every square foot, making efficient storage design critical.

High-density storage systems dramatically increase capacity within the same footprint by reducing unused aisle space.

Organizations can often double storage capacity without expanding their physical space, making it one of the most cost-effective strategies for future-proofing.
When floor space is limited, vertical expansion becomes essential. High-bay shelving and vertical storage systems allow facilities to fully utilize building height.
